A distressing incident unfolded at a Panera Bread in Culver City, shedding light on the unfair treatment of the homeless and exposing underlying racial tensions. On a cold drizzly day last Friday (May 19) a man, accompanied by his family, sought refuge in the establishment, seeking respite from the elements. However, what should have been a temporary refuge turned into a startling encounter.

As the restaurant bustled with activity, presumably due to an ongoing inspection, the manager made an unexpected decision. In a controversial move, the manager instructed the cashier to contact the police, despite the man and his family simply seeking shelter and resting within the establishment.

Law enforcement soon arrived, approaching the man and requesting that he leave the premises. Rather than complying silently, the man confronted the manager, demanding an explanation for the unnecessary involvement of the police. Allegedly, the manager responded to the situation with a troubling smile on their face, further escalating tensions.

In a powerful display of frustration and a plea for justice, the African-American man raised his voice, insisting that the incident be recorded, aiming to expose the racial bias and injustice he believed he had experienced. Amidst the escalating confrontation, he passionately asserted his right to voice his opinions, proclaiming, "I say what I want, this is my country!"

The situation grew increasingly tense when the officer present placed their hand near their weapon, triggering a defiant reaction from the man. Frustrated and weary, he removed his shirt and challenged the officer, questioning their intentions and emphasizing that he posed no threat. The man's wife, desperate to defuse the situation, implored him to calm down, fearing the worst.

Culver City police responded to the scene, but contrary to expectations, they did not arrest the man. Instead, they urged him to find calm amidst the turmoil. The man's wife intervened, explaining to the officers that they were simply exhausted and seeking a moment of rest.

The incident was captured on video by a witness named Rosheda, who was moved to tears by the events transpiring before her eyes.
